\ paths.fs path file handling                                    03may97jaw

\ -Changing the search-path:
\ fpath+ <path> 	adds a directory to the searchpath
\ fpath= <path>|<path>	makes complete now searchpath
\ 			seperator is |
\ .fpath		displays the search path
\ remark I: 
\ a ./ in the beginning of filename is expanded to the directory the
\ current file comes from. ./ can also be included in the search-path!
\ ~+/ loads from the current working directory

\ remark II:
\ if there is no sufficient space for the search path increase it!


\ -Creating custom paths:

\ It is possible to use the search mechanism on yourself.

\ Make a buffer for the path:
\ create mypath	100 chars , 	\ maximum length (is checked)
\ 		0 ,		\ real len
\ 		100 chars allot \ space for path
\ use the same functions as above with:
\ mypath path+ 
\ mypath path=
\ mypath .path

\ do a open with the search path:
\ open-path-file ( adr len path -- fd adr len ior )
\ the file is opened read-only; if the file is not found an error is generated

\ questions to: wilke@jwdt.com

\ Switch-Policy:
\
\ a header is always compiled into rom
\ after a created word (create and variable) compilation goes to ram
\
\ Be careful: If you want to make the data behind create into rom
\ you have to put >rom before create!
